How We Assess Risks
 
We assess risks by identifying the number of incidents within target groups and predict the number of fires likely within that target group over the next three years.  We then look at the wards and work out in wards wards we are likely to have the most fires and for Portland this is shown on the map below.  Risks are rated from Low to Very High.
 
Just because the wars is assessed as being at high risk does not mean that you are not safe.   Simple precautions can improve safety in your home.  To keep with this, each of our fire stations has a tool which enables them to target individual properties that are mot at risk and offer to complete a free home safety check which may include the fitting of a free smoke alarm.

Station Statistics

The following figures are separate incidents attended on the station ground; these could have been attended by the station or another station.
 
  Jan-Dec 2007 Jan-Dec 2008 Jan-Dec 2009 Jan-Dec 2010 Jan-Dec 2011
Separate incidents on a station ground  136  128 125 128 127
Dwelling fires (accidental and deliberate)  7  7 10 5 8
Chimney fires  0  3 1 5 3
Vehicle fires (accidental and deliberate)  8  10 5 8 3
Special services  25 29 18 16 266
